Output 8bbac3feda35ab59e1e5f89e772ac588bf2085cf3bae7298d018640b769ce57c:2

value
12270838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 deb5ac91868b0595b5278d4498dfe404e84bea8d OP_EQUAL
address
MUCjsxHVSCYejvhthvNC9Uo8wmcAvYX8HT
transaction
8bbac3feda35ab59e1e5f89e772ac588bf2085cf3bae7298d018640b769ce57c
spent
true